Just about ready to get my 180 up and running. Was wondering how much LR I should be putting in. Would 20kg be enough to start cycling with or should i be using more.

I had one person suggest to me that i should use a milk create and then just build my LR around that. But it seems like a waste of space when i could be filling that with LR.
Don't really mind how much it will cost, just that i need to order it. So if you have set up this sort of size before, or if there is a rule, let me know. Cheers!!

Usually, a pound to 1 1/2lbs per gallon is the norm. Be sure to leave gaps and caves in the structure for fish to move through. If you add it all at once, you can keep it to having only one cycle.

ditto ... 1 to 1 1/2 lbs. per gallon. This can get real expensive as quality rock can be in the $5 + per lb. You can purchase 'dead' rock or lower quality of LR to use a base material and then purchase 30-50 lbs of quality LR to seed this base rock. I would put in all of your rock for the cycle or at least a vast majority, you will lose some life, but this will help with the cycle.
